| book description |
Sisters by blood. Strangers by choice. From the multimillion-copy number one bestselling author of The Women, Kristin Hannah. Meghann Dontess is a woman haunted by heartbreak. Twenty-five years ago she was forced to make a terrible choice – one that cost her everything, including the love of her sister, Claire. Now, Meghann is a hotshot divorce lawyer who doesn’t believe in intimacy . . . until she meets the one man who can change her mind. Claire Cavenaugh has fallen in love for the first time in her life. As her wedding day approaches, Claire prepares to face her harsh, judgemental older sister and their self-absorbed mother. It is the first time they have been together since that fateful moment more than twenty years before. Over the course of a hot Pacific North West summer, these three women who believe they have nothing in common will try to become what they never were: a family. Tender, moving and bittersweet, Between Sisters celebrates the joys and heartaches that can only be shared by sisters, the mistakes made in the name of love and the healing power of new beginnings.
